When I go to some websites, particularly ones that
usually load slowly, I would get this error message:
Microsoft Internet Explorer
Your current settings prohibit running ActiveX controls
on this page. As a result, the page may not display
correctly.
I've tried downloading all the updates for my version of
Windows (Windows XP Pro), that are available, and I've
also tried enabling all the ActiveX options in
the 'Security' tab of the Internet Options.
Someone suggested that I reinstall my browser, but when I
downloaded the IE6 install program, it says that since my
browser version is up to date, setup can't continue.
What should I do? Thanks in advance.
